**Subject: DR drill — Cartwheel checkout load test**

Welcome aboard. Friday's disaster-recovery drill combines a failover of the Cartwheel checkout service with a sustained load test at twice peak traffic. Observe from the dashboard; don't intervene unless paged. The failover console gates access behind the recovery passphrase, which is:

vault phrase of yaguf-hahaf = druath-holix

Alert: garage-feed-stale. The Ostermere occupancy feed for the Halloway garages has not posted an update in over five minutes. Downstream availability displays freeze at last-known counts, which drivers notice fast. Check the ingest worker first; it usually dies on malformed sensor frames from garage C. Restart clears it nine times out of ten. If counts stay flat after restart, the upstream sensor gateway is suspect — escalate to facilities integration. Restart commands, log locations, and escalation contacts are on the runbook page here.

operations page: https://confluence.lumicsys.internal/projects/display/projects/display

## Tidemark Widget — Restart Procedure

If the tide-table widget on Harborglass shows stale predictions, first check the Moonfetch sync job; it pulls harmonic constants nightly. Restart with `moonfetch --resync`. If the widget still lags, flush the prediction cache and redeploy the widget pod. Verify against the Selkenport reference station — readings should match within two minutes. The resync call authenticates against our internal Ebbline service, and you'll need credentials on your first run. The key is below.

app token of kahop-kaguf = kto2_rs

// Dark-mode support in the Lumenfall admin dashboard.
// Plugin authors: do not hardcode colors. Resolve tokens through the
// ThemeBridge client below; it returns the active palette and listens
// for scheme changes so your panels flip without a reload.
// Contrast ratios are enforced server-side — submissions that bypass
// tokens fail review. Initialize the client once per plugin, at mount,
// never per render. The client authenticates against the internal
// ThemeBridge service. Use the key that follows.

API key for hagug-kajof: vxb4-HrJ9